Principal Architect

Chief Data Office (CDO)
Location: Irving, TX (Hybrid)

About the Role

As a Principal Architect in the Chief Data Office (CDO), you will serve as a senior technical leader responsible for shaping the architecture, standards, and strategy that enable secure, scalable, and reliable delivery across data and analytics platforms.

In this role, you will partner closely with engineering, platform, security, and leadership teams to define reference architectures, modern DevSecOps practices, and enterprise-scale CI/CD solutions. You will influence long-term technical direction, drive governance and compliance automation, and help teams deliver software faster with reduced risk.

This position plays a key role in advancing the Path to Production – Release Cargo Management (P2P RCM) initiative in partnership with the Chief Development Experience Office (CDXO), improving release predictability, audit readiness, and developer experience across the enterprise.

What You’ll Do

Architecture Strategy & Technical Leadership

  • Define and own the enterprise architecture vision, roadmap, and reference architectures for cross-platform engineering within the CDO.
  • Lead architecture design for APIs, web services, data pipelines, CMS platforms, and enterprise integration patterns.
  • Establish and participate in architecture review forums to ensure solutions align with enterprise standards for scalability, reliability, and security.
  • Create architectural decision records (ADRs), technology roadmaps, and standards documentation.
  • Mentor senior and principal engineers, providing guidance on architectural patterns and technical trade-offs.

DevSecOps & Release Engineering

  • Define target-state architectures for enterprise CI/CD pipelines with embedded security, compliance, and governance controls.
  • Architect and standardize reusable GitHub Actions workflows for build, test, security scanning, and release governance.
  • Integrate automated security controls into the SDLC, including:Static code analysis (Sonar)SAST (Checkmarx)SCA (Black Duck)Secret scanning (GitHub Secret Scanning)DAST
  • Design and govern deployment automation to OpenShift (OCP) using Harness CD, including promotion strategies, approvals, rollback mechanisms, and audit-ready traceability.
  • Define pipeline security gates, policy enforcement, and automated evidence collection.

Enterprise Standards & Governance

  • Partner with Enterprise Architecture to align CDO standards with firm-wide technology principles.
  • Define development standards, branching strategies, deployment patterns, and release management governance.
  • Establish reference designs for infrastructure-as-code, GitOps workflows, observability, and incident response.
  • Drive adoption of shift-left security, zero-trust principles, and defense-in-depth architectures.

Innovation & Influence

  • Evaluate and recommend emerging technologies in cloud-native platforms, Python ecosystems, DevOps tooling, and AI-assisted development.
  • Lead proof-of-concept and proof-of-architecture initiatives and translate results into enterprise guidance.
  • Collaborate across platform engineering, security, cloud operations, and enterprise architecture teams.
  • Represent the Chief Data Office in architecture councils and governance forums.
  • Influence enterprise-wide technology decisions through thought leadership and technical advocacy.
